Role and Responsibilities
SEMCOG (EOE) is seeking two (2) experienced professionals with relevant Geographic Information Systems (GIS) experience to join the Data Analysis team, in support of our work in forecasting, transportation planning, data analysis, and modeling. At SEMCOG, GIS Analysts update geospatial data, produce maps to explain data sets using GIS software, and develop applications for data analysis. GIS Analysts focus on providing updates on authoritative geographic data, seeking updates and tools regarding mapping and analysis, and supporting the agency’s demographic, employment and land-use forecast modeling.

Experience and Qualifications
•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university in Computer Science, Geographic Information Systems, or a related field.
• Knowledge of GIS data and software concepts.
• Experience using ArcGIS Pro, creating ArcGIS metadata, and maintaining GIS data.
• Experience with Postgres or Microsoft SQL Server databases preferred (writing SQL queries).
• Familiar with roads and highways file and attributes preferred.
• Knowledge and experience with cadastral data including reading parcel legal descriptions preferred.
• Effective written, verbal, public speaking, and presentation skills required, including a working knowledge of Microsoft Office (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int).
